FILE - This undated image provided by Biola University shows April Jace, who, according to police, was shot multiple times by her husband, Michael Jace, after she returned home with their children, May 19, 2014, in Los Angeles. April Jace's family wrote in a statement released Thursday, May 29, 2014, that they were focused on providing for her three sons, who range in ages from 5 to 18. The family's statement also calls Jace's death "a senseless act of domestic violence." (AP Photo/Biola University, file)
